How do you utilize serum viscosity in the clinical management of plasma cell disorders?

In brief, I discourage checking serum viscosity in almost all cases.

Why?

  1. Hyperviscosity syndrome is a clinical diagnosis. If IgG >7000 mg/dL, IgA > 5000 mg/dL, or IgM > 3000 mg/dL, and the patient has symptoms of hyperviscosity (altered mentation, shortness of breath, tinnitus, mucosal bleeding, e...
